This position is being advertised by Swift Temps Ltd, trading as an Employment Agency. We are seeking an experienced Timber Operative to join our rural client on a long term, temp to perm basis within a construction production environment.
This role involves working on a variety of tasks relating to the manufacture of timber frames as part of a small team, working Monday to Thursday 7am to 4.15pm.
